The Role of Basketball Teams in Community Engagement

  • Hosting Community Events
  • Basketball teams can leverage their popularity by hosting community events that bridge the gap between players and local residents. Events such as open practice sessions, charity games, and meet and greets with players create opportunities for fans to engage with their favorite athletes.

    For instance, the Golden State Warriors frequently conduct free basketball clinics for youths in their area. These not only capture young fans' imaginations but also teach essential life skills such as teamwork and perseverance.

  • Building Sustainable Partnerships
  • Strategic partnerships between basketball teams and local businesses or organizations can significantly enhance community outreach efforts. Teams can collaborate with local schools to promote physical fitness, create scholarship programs, or support food banks.

    A great example is the Chicago Bulls, who partnered with local schools to launch the "Bulls Read" initiative, promoting literacy among young children. Through these partnerships, teams can build loyalty among community members while positively impacting their lives.

  • Advocacy for Healthy Lifestyles
  • Basketball sports teams can advocate for healthy living by emphasizing the importance of active lifestyles. By hosting fitness challenges or awareness campaigns around nutrition and physical health, teams can motivate their communities to adopt healthier habits.

    The Houston Rockets, for example, initiated a "Health & Fitness Day" for local schools, where players engage with students on the importance of staying active and eating healthy. These initiatives cultivate longlasting benefits in the community's overall wellbeing.

  • Volunteering as a Team
  • Players and coaching staff from basketball teams can improve community relations through volunteer work. Participating in local charity events not only boosts team morale but also demonstrates a commitment to the community.

    For instance, the Miami Heat often takes part in community service initiatives, from beach cleanups to food distribution events. When players engage in such activities, it sets an example of social responsibility for fans and other local athletes to follow.

  • Organizing Basketball Leagues
  • Creating youth basketball leagues encourages children to develop their skills, build friendships, and learn sportsmanship. Teams can organize annual tournaments that not only highlight the youth’s talent but also foster community spirit.

    An example of this is the Los Angeles Clippers who sponsor youth basketball leagues across Los Angeles, giving kids a chance to showcase their abilities and potentially pursue careers in basketball. These leagues can teach life lessons and provide an avenue for talent development.

    The Influence of Basketball Teams on Player Development

    Skill Development Programs

    Basketball teams must prioritize the development of their players to ensure both personal growth and success on the court. Implementing comprehensive skill development programs can significantly enhance players’ competencies and confidence.

    For instance, the San Antonio Spurs have cultivated a player development system that emphasizes fundamentals and individual skill enhancement. Rookies and veterans alike participate in daily workouts that focus on shooting, ballhandling, and defensive techniques, ensuring consistent improvement across the board.

    Mental Health Focus

    Recognizing the pressures athletes face, basketball teams are beginning to prioritize mental health alongside physical training. Integrating mental wellness programs equips players with tools to manage stress, anxiety, and performance pressure.

    The Boston Celtics have invested in mental health resources for their players, including access to sports psychologists. This holistic approach to athlete care helps players perform better while fostering a supportive team environment.

    Utilizing Advanced Analytics

    Data and analytics have revolutionized basketball strategy and player development. Teams can harness technology and analytics to devise tailored training regimens based on player performance metrics.

    The Philadelphia 76ers utilize analytics extensively to optimize player development workshops, focusing on specific areas for improvement. By providing datadriven feedback, players can work towards specific goals, enhancing both individual and team performance.

    Creating Leadership Opportunities

    Basketball teams can nurture leadership qualities among their players by assigning them mentorship roles for younger teammates. This not only fosters a sense of responsibility but also creates a strong team culture that emphasizes mutual respect and growth.

    The Oklahoma City Thunder has been known for promoting rookie players to mentor younger counterparts, creating a playercoaching dynamic that fosters development and accountability on and off the court.

    Commitment to Education

    Educating players about life beyond basketball is crucial for longterm success. Teams can provide offcourt educational workshops covering topics such as finance, career planning, and personal development.

    The Toronto Raptors' educational programs for players aim to prepare them for life after their basketball careers, helping them build skills that will serve them well in various aspects of life. This commitment ensures that players view their time in the sport as part of a broader journey.

    Common Questions about Basketball Sports Teams

    What makes community engagement by basketball teams important?

    Community engagement helps basketball teams build a strong support base and promotes the sport at grassroots levels. When teams actively participate in community events, they foster loyalty and create a deeper connection with fans. Local involvement also helps address social issues, contributing positively to the community’s wellbeing.

    How can basketball teams identify effective community outreach programs?

    To identify effective outreach programs, teams should assess local needs through surveys or discussions with community members. Engaging with stakeholders, including schools, nonprofits, and local businesses, helps tailor programs to remit needs and interests, leading to more successful initiatives.

    What strategies can players adopt for personal development?

    Players can adopt various personal development strategies such as setting individual goals, seeking mentorship, and participating in skill development camps. Emphasizing continuous learning and growth encourages selfimprovement and helps athletes realize their full potential, both on and off the court.

    How does mental health awareness among players affect their performance?

    Mental health awareness enables players to develop coping strategies for stressors related to performance, expectations, and physical demands of basketball. When players are mentally healthy, they exhibit improved focus, resilience, and emotional stability, positively influencing their performance on the court.

    Why is mentoring among players beneficial in basketball teams?

    Mentoring creates a culture of support and shared knowledge, facilitating smoother transitions for younger players into the team environment. Mentorship harnesses the experience of seasoned players, providing newcomers with guidance to navigate challenges—ultimately elevating the team’s dynamics.
